Summary:
When a solid black area is displayed on the screen, there are often artifacts that appear in the area. The artifacts are streaks of pale (white?) color, that appear and disappear in a fraction of a second. They only appear when the background color is black; they do not appear (or at least, I haven't noticed them) when the background is any other color.

The artifacts appear in a variety of applications :
- When viewing video from the Netflix web site, in the black bands above and below the image.
- In a Safari web page with a black background
- In a Parallels Desktop VM running Windows with a black Desktop color.
- In iPhoto, when it's displaying an image with a large black area.
- In Capture, when it's displaying a screen grab with a large black area.

When attempting to create a screen grab of an affected area of the screen, the artifacts do not appear in the captured image, although I can see them on the screen! This is the reason I've entered this as a hardware problem.

Notes:


Configuration:
I have only observed this behaviour on a single computer, a new Mac Pro connected to a circa 2006 30" Apple Cinema Display (see hardware details below).

The artifacts do not always appear. However, they appear very often. I see them once a day at the very least. Once they appear in one application, they appear in all applications that happen to display a large black area.

Hardware setup :
- Late 2013 Mac Pro 16 GB RAM, D500, 1 TB storage
- Apple 30" Cinema Display (~2006)
- Mini Display Port to Dual-link DVI adapter between display and computer
- Apple wireless keyboard (KY54000VAPMHC)
- Apple magic trackpad
